Host Informations
- Location : China
- Timezone : Asia/Shanghai
- Latitude : 39.9288
- Longitude : 116.3889
Host 139.199.191.226 includes 1 websites in history :


Recent Checked Hosts
CN: 139.199.191.226 (1domains)
US: 35.162.62.248 (1domains)
US: 52.25.84.237 (1domains)
RU: 91.106.205.137 (1domains)
US: 104.20.57.169 (1domains)
US: 3.230.164.166 (1domains)
IE: 52.19.150.45 (1domains)
US: 34.194.112.43 (1domains)
RO: 82.77.74.80 (1domains)
US: 174.129.211.62 (1domains)
TM: 95.85.126.182 (1domains)
DE: 116.202.252.69 (1domains)
DE: 35.158.32.28 (1domains)
SG: 54.179.144.167 (1domains)
VE: 158.160.189.36 (1domains)
US: 23.224.109.134 (1domains)
US: 54.226.255.129 (1domains)
IE: 99.81.196.175 (1domains)
US: 159.65.217.243 (1domains)
US: 13.216.60.159 (1domains)







